What is “Shujinkou Janai Manga”?
“Shujinkou Janai Manga” is a genre of Japanese manga that has been gaining popularity in recent years. The term “Shujinkou Janai” literally translates to “not a protagonist,” and refers to stories that feature a lead character who is not a typical hero or heroine. Instead, readers are introduced to individuals who are flawed, vulnerable, and complex, with relatable struggles and unique perspectives.
This genre defies conventional storytelling expectations by presenting characters who do not possess superhuman abilities or unwavering moral codes. Instead, they are regular people who are forced to confront extraordinary circumstances and make difficult decisions. This results in a refreshing take on storytelling that pushes the boundaries of what is deemed “heroic” and questions the idea of what truly makes a character a protagonist.
Shujinkou Janai Manga can be divided into various sub-genres such as slice-of-life, mystery, horror, romance, and more. However, what sets this genre apart is the emphasis on character development over the plot. The beauty of these stories lies in the growth and transformation of the characters as they navigate their way through the challenges they face. This gives readers a chance to connect with the characters on a deeper level and invest emotionally in their journey.

“Genshiken” – A Love Letter to Otaku Culture
“Genshiken” is a manga that celebrates otaku culture by following a college club dedicated to anime, manga, and video games. The story revolves around the members of the club, each with their unique quirks and obsessions. The manga highlights the struggles and joys of being an otaku, including confronting stereotypes and finding acceptance in a society that may not understand one’s interests fully. “Genshiken” is a relatable and entertaining glimpse into the world of otaku culture that will resonate with fans of anime and manga all over the world.
“Bakuman” – The Art of Creating Manga
“Bakuman” follows two high school students, Moritaka Mashiro and Akito Takagi, who aspire to become successful manga creators. The manga provides an excellent insight into the world of creating manga, including intense competition, rejections, and publisher meetings. Mashiro and Takagi’s journey towards their dream is accompanied by various trials and tribulations, including a love interest, and the story is full of heartwarming moments. “Bakuman” is a must-read for anyone who loves manga and wants to learn more about what goes into creating it.
“Barakamon” – A Story of Self-Discovery
“Barakamon” follows a young and argumentative calligrapher named Seishuu Handa, who is exiled to a remote island after an altercation with a critic. Handa struggles to come to terms with his past, his own limitations, and the world around him. The manga is full of heart and humor and explores themes of self-discovery and self-acceptance. Watching Handa’s personal growth and how he connects with the island’s people is a genuinely touching and inspiring experience. “Barakamon” is a delightful and charming manga that is perfect for anyone who enjoys a heartwarming slice-of-life story.
